Bankole Wellington, Nigerian singer popularly known as Banky W, on Friday, sang in front of his parents for the first time in his “adult life”.

Advertisement

The ‘Strong Thing’ singer performed at the Tum Showcase event which held in Washington DC, United States — and his parents were present in the audience.

Banky W, upon sighting his mother trying to take pictures of him, got down from the stage and went to share an embrace with her.

“She’s been praying for me my entire life… If you love your mother, show some love to my mama,” he said, while holding on to her.

“Mummy is it okay? Did I do all right?” he asked, and she responded with a nod of the head.

The singer subsequently took to social media to share a video of the incident.

“Last night’s @tumshowcase was such a great show… but it had a special significance to me cuz it was the first time in my adult life that my parents had ever come to see me perform live.

“While I was wrapping my set up, I noticed Momma W sneaking up through the crowd by the stage to take pictures of me, so I did what any good Momma’s boy would, and went down to embarrass her small. Love her forever,” he wrote.
